Coming in to week 6 of the 2007 NCAA Football Season, one of the most important games on the docket is S. Carolina vs. Kentucky.
Here is the tail of the tape:
Overall Ranking:
#11 South Carolina 4-1
#9 Kentucky 5-0
SEC RANKINGS:
Defense:
South Carolina 2nd
Kentucky 8th
Offense
South Carolina 9th
Kentucky 1st
Special Teams
South Carolina 7th
Kentucky 6th
Could these teams be any more evenly matched? Who is going to find the edge?
I think (and this may be because I am biased) that South Carolina will find a way to win this game. Kentucky is good no doubt and the game could be a toss up for most in the nation, but I think the SC defense will be able to shut down Kentucky. Their passing game is good but they have not faced a secondary as good as South Carolina's. Couple this with South Carolina's bend but don't break mindset and we will see a game where Kentucky gains more yardage than South Carolina but does not put as many points on the board.
This coupled with South Carolina starting to find the identity on offense, is going to make for a great game.
Still, I am very impressed with Kentucky and do not take this game lightly.
Final Score: South Carolina 28 Kentucky 24
